The following info is a guide to setting up a basic node.js/express web server on a raspberry pi. A database will be created and populated with juice info from a cron script run every 15 minutes. Additionally, an express server will be installed that hosts a static web page (Juice Feed) which queries the aforementioned database for juice infos and displays chronologically sorted, filterable juice info cards.

Wireless config:
Use raspi-config
tool network options
Wired config (using DHCP):
Shouldn't have to do anything
Wired config (static IP):
edit IP configuration file: sudo nano /etc/dhcpcd.conf
add the following to the bottom of the file (ensure the static IP being set is not already in use on the network).
#static IP configuration
interface eth0
static ip_address=192.168.50.50/24
static routers=192.168.50.1
static domain_name_servers=192.168.50.1
Reboot necessary after any network configuration change:
sudo reboot

Add a new user, and delete default 'pi' user:
sudo adduser hawdis
To make new user part of the sudo group:
sudo adduser hawdis sudo
Reboot:
sudo reboot
Your SSH session will disconnect. Wait a minute or two and login with Putty again as your new user:
ssh [email protected]
Delete 'pi' user:
sudo deluser --remove-home pi
Update rasbian:
sudo apt-get update
then sudo apt-get upgrade
get required software from package manager:
sudo apt-get install -y git mariadb-server ufw
Allow access to ports:
sudo ufw allow 8082
sudo ufw allow 22
Enable firewall:
sudo ufw enable

create new database user and set password. This needs to be done using 'root':
sudo mysql -u root
you are now at the mysql prompt. Now create the user and grant all privileges (replace 'hawdis' and 'abc123'):
GRANT ALL PRIVILEGES ON *.* TO 'hawdis'@'localhost' IDENTIFIED BY 'abc123';
quit mysql:
\q
log back in as your new user:
mysql -u hawdis -p
create new database:
CREATE DATABASE juicedb;
quit mysql:
\q

setup up cron jobs. cron is a special file that will execute tasks at a predefined interval.
crontab -e
Choose your editor of choice, I like nano.
The entry below will run the 'getJuice.js' node script every 15 minutes to pull new juice data. Enter this on an empty line, where 'hawdis' is your username/home directory:
*/15 * * * * /usr/bin/node /home/hawdis/juicefeed/getJuice.js
Run script manually for the first time at debug log level, check console log for errors:
node getJuice.js debug

install pm2:
sudo npm install pm2 -g
create symlink for pm2 to enable user run:
sudo ln -s /opt/nodejs/bin/pm2 /usr/bin/pm2
start pm2 (replace 'hawdis' with your username/home directory):
pm2 start /home/hawdis/juicefeed/server.js
pm2 startup
sudo env PATH=$PATH:/opt/nodejs/bin /opt/nodejs/lib/node_modules/pm2/bin/pm2 startup systemd -u hawdis --hp /home/hawdis
